Bug 210181 - Add decoration for optional import packages
Summary: Add decoration for optional import packages
Status: RESOLVED FIXED
Alias: None
Product: PDE
Classification: Eclipse Project
Component: UI (show other bugs)
Version: 3.4   Edit
Hardware: PC Windows XP
: P3 enhancement (vote)
Target Milestone: 3.4 M4   Edit
Assignee: Brian Bauman CLA
QA Contact:
URL:
Whiteboard:
Keywords: noteworthy
Depends on:
Blocks:
 
Reported: 2007-11-17 16:38 EST by Chris Aniszczyk CLA
Modified: 2007-12-11 17:34 EST (History)
0 users

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Chris Aniszczyk CLA 2007-11-17 16:38:50 EST
As we did for plug-ins in bug 210180, let's do the same for packages.
Comment 1 Brian Bauman CLA 2007-12-11 17:18:30 EST
Modified ImportPackageSection by adding a custom label provider.  This was necessary because the PDELabelProvider provides images for ImportPackageObject objects in places other than the ImportPackageSection, like UnusedImportsDialog.  With the custom label provider, the optional overlay is only added to the ImportPackageSection.
Comment 2 Chris Aniszczyk CLA 2007-12-11 17:34:08 EST
Awesome Brian!!!!